Abstract
A nonaqueous, extrudable composition includes at least one thermoplastic polymer in an amount of more than 20 wt % of the whole composition and tobacco. A smokeless tobacco product in the form of a sheet can be made by extruding or hot melt shaping a nonaqueous composition comprising at least one thermoplastic polymer and tobacco, the sheet being soluble in a user'"'"'s mouth and resulting in sustained release of nicotine to the user. The sheet can be in a form that may be placed in the buccal cavity of, on the palate of or sublingually in the user, and have an average dissolution time of 5 to 50 minutes for delivering super bioavailable nicotine to the user.
